Mitchell Marsh To Be Assessed For Surgery After Hotel Quarantine

Scans have shown that, when playing for Sunrisers Hyderabad in the Indian Premier League in the UAE, Australia’s all-rounder Mitchell Marsh sustained a “low- to high-grade syndesmosis fracture” in his right ankle. In the Western Australia squad for the first four rounds of the Sheffield Shield, Marsh was not called. If he’s out of the hotel quarantine in Perth, if he wants surgery on his ankle will be evaluated. “A specialist will further assess Mitch’s ankle once he is out of hotel quarantine next Saturday (October 10) to determine if surgery or non-surgical management is required” a release from the Western Australia Cricket Association (WACA) stated.
